WebSep 21, 2012 · Opus is a stateful codec with overlapping blocks and as a result Opus packets are not coded independently of each other. Packets must be passed into the decoder serially and in the correct order for a correct decode. A typical Opus packet contains a single frame, but packets of up to 120 ms are produced by combining multiple frames per packet. Opus can transparently switch between modes, frame sizes, bandwidths, and channel counts on a per-packet basis, although specific applications may choose to limit this. Webopus_packet_parse ( Pointer < Uint8 > data, int len, Pointer < Uint8 > out_toc, Pointer < Uint8 > frames, int size, Pointer < Int32 > payload_offset) → int Parse an opus packet into one or more frames. Opus_decode will perform this operation internally so most applications do not need to use this function. WebOct 3, 2024 · Opus is a totally open, royalty-free, highly versatile audio codec. It is primarily designed for interactive speech and music transmission over the Internet, but is also applicable to storage and streaming applications.
